
function warp_newsletter_subscribe()
{
	warp_newsletter_status(false);
	xajax_newsletter_subscribe( $("frm_warp_newsletter").serialize() );
}

function warp_newsletter_unsubscribe()
{
	warp_newsletter_status(false);
	xajax_newsletter_unsubscribe( $("newsletter_email").value );
}

function warp_newsletter_status(value)
{
	$("warp_button_subscribe").disabled = !value;
	$("warp_button_unsubscribe").disabled = !value;
	
	$("warp_button_subscribe").className = value?"button":"button disabled";
	$("warp_button_unsubscribe").className = $("warp_button_subscribe").className;
}
